Output e8638e2fc1e59c51df02460301a5e6cb7a34e3f22ea5c2ffd396a31561f713f5:52

value
53682
script pubkey
OP_0 OP_PUSHBYTES_20 b7a4c58571e0d6b4fae7ad30af05840b0cc41c61
address
bc1qk7jvtpt3urttf7h845c27pvypvxvg8rpyhkd8e
transaction
e8638e2fc1e59c51df02460301a5e6cb7a34e3f22ea5c2ffd396a31561f713f5